Garden upkeep is an essential practice for keeping outdoor spaces healthy, lively, and inviting throughout the year. A properly maintained garden not only improves a residential or commercial property's visual appeal however also guarantees the longevity of its plants and functions. Maintenance involves regular jobs such as pruning, deadheading, weeding, watering, and soil care. By addressing these requirements consistently, gardeners can prevent pest infestations, control illness spread, and preserve a balanced environment where plants thrive. Seasonal factors to consider, such as mulching in the spring or protecting fragile plants in winter, are also important to sustaining garden vitality. Beyond looks, proper garden maintenance contributes in supporting plant health and biodiversity. Eliminating unhealthy or broken foliage assists prevent pathogens from spreading, while tactical pruning encourages brand-new development and blooming. Soil conditioning-- through composting, aeration, and raw material replenishment-- supplies the nutrients plants need to flourish. Additionally, the thoughtful combination of buddy planting and pollinator-friendly types can improve garden strength while adding to local environments. A structured maintenance schedule assists homeowners prepare for continuous needs and prevent costly overhauls later. This schedule frequently consists of monthly assessments, seasonal clean-ups, and targeted treatments as needed. Whether for decorative flower beds, veggie plots, or mixed-use landscapes, consistent care guarantees that the garden remains a source of satisfaction and appeal all year long
